Photo of Piper

Piper

Texas Heeler

Female, Adult
Russellville, AR
Size
(when grown) Med. 26-60 lbs (12-27 kg)
Details
Good with kids, Good with dogs, Not good with cats, House-trained, Spayed or Neutered, Shots are up-to-date,
Story
I have a house trained Red Heeler that I have got to find a home for. Her name is Piper and she is a good dog. She is friendly with people and she listens well. She is an inside dog but is trained to go outside to take care of her business she has been fixed and can not have puppies. She is about 6 years old we think. She showed up on our door step about 5 years ago and I really hate to part with her but she is sometimes a little aggressive towards our smaller dogs. If you do not have any dogs then That is not going to be an issue. She is super smart. She learned how to open our sliding glass door in one day. When we replaced the door with a normal French door, she learned how to open that door as well. If you would like to know more about her please message me. I do not want to have to take her to the pound. They would just kill her. I also do not want to have her put down because she is a really good dog and In good health. If you would like a great family dog. She is the one!
